-----BEGIN PGP SIGNED MESSAGE----- Hash: SHA1 _______________________________________________________________________ Mandriva Linux Security Update Advisory _______________________________________________________________________ Package name: gedit Advisory ID: MDKSA-2005:102 Date: June 15th, 2005 Affected versions: 10.1, 10.2, Corporate 3.0 ______________________________________________________________________ Problem Description: A vulnerability was discovered in gEdit where it was possible for an attacker to create a file with a carefully crafted name which, when opened, executed arbitrary code on the victim's computer. It is highly unlikely that a user would open such a file, due to the file name, but could possibly be tricked into opening it.
